Output e80c78ec24b320d06606888ff9f95b7c4e412ba78a752011e46d33a1e5a6674a:0

value
1866099
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a0aeffc9ed4483b215dddf3af4ae36ca5a081b63 OP_EQUAL
address
3GLdgPiUunxWK5e3XTZh7BypRj8YJ7FGrS
transaction
e80c78ec24b320d06606888ff9f95b7c4e412ba78a752011e46d33a1e5a6674a
spent
true